In Hampton Heights, around two thirds of buildings are single detached homes, while large apartment buildings are also present in the housing stock. Most of the housing growth in this neighbourhood occurred pre-1960. This area has a good selection of housing size options, ranging from lofts to four or more bedrooms. About 60% of the population of this neighbourhood own their home and the remainder are renters. Read more about Hampton Heights real estate

Transportation
Walking is quite feasible for property owners in Hampton Heights; running day-to-day errands is easy. Despite the fact that the bicycling infrastructure is well-developed, this area is not particularly appropriate for biking because there are a good number of elevation changes to challenge cyclists. Hampton Heights is not an especially convenient part of Hamilton for getting around by public transit. Thankfully, there are a few bus lines traversing the neighbourhood, and most properties are very close to a bus stop. On the other hand, the preferred transportation option in Hampton Heights is very often driving. It is convenient to park, and nearby highways are easy to access from any home in this neighbourhood.
Services
The nearest grocery store in Hampton Heights is generally only a very short walk away. Additionally, Hampton Heights is a good place in which to go out to eat or go to a cafe. It is also convenient to get to a variety of clothing stores on foot. With respect to education, families will welcome that wherever their property is situated in this part of the city, daycares and schools are close by.
Character
Home buyers who prefer a relaxed atmosphere will enjoy Hampton Heights. There are a few parks close by for residents to discover, which results in them being easy to get to from the majority of locations within this neighbourhood. This part of Hamilton is also fairly good for those who like a quiet atmosphere, as there tend to be low levels of noise from traffic.
